Chelsea’s injury concerns have now basically turned into a full-blown crisis, with the normally ever-present and ironclad Willian joining the list of hobbled and stricken in the Cobham treatment room after picking up an injury against Southampton on Wednesday.
To make up numbers in training, Chelsea have brought in a few familiar names from the reserves and the youth, including but not necessarily limited to Charlie Colkett (recalled early from a failed loan at Shrewsbury Town), Kyle Scott (recalled early from a decent enough loan at SC Telstar), Islam Feruz (still around!), and Ian Maatsen (16-year-old highly promising full back).

Whether any of those youngsters will be involved on matchday is another question of course, but with Willian, Pedro, Giroud (and Drinkwater and Moses) definitely missing and questions lingering over the fitness of Kovačić (who missed the midweek round) and Hudson-Odoi (who continues to work through a hamstring injury), there could be a few interesting names in tomorrow’s lineup.
